11/23 A-10 Games

Current Scores:
69-65 Xavier over Drexel
58-54 Loyola-Maryland over Rhode Island in OT
67-58 Duke over VCU
72-58 Charlotte over Oral Roberts

Scheduled Games:
Xavier (+3) plays Drexel (DirecTV Classic- Round 2 Loser Bracket/Anaheim) 6 pm ESPNU
Virginia Commonwealth (+6) plays #5 Duke (Battle 4 Atlantis-Semifinal/Bahamas) 7 pm NBC Sports Network
RHODE ISLAND (+2.5) plays Loyola-Maryland (Hall of Fame Tip-Off) 7 pm
Charlotte (-1.5) plays Oral Roberts (Great Alaska Shootout-Semifinal/Anchorage) 1:30 am CBS Sports Network

Atlantic 10 Up to Date Standings:
Charlotte 0-0 5-0
Temple 0-0 2-0
Xavier 0-0 4-1
Richmond 0-0 4-1
Saint Joseph's 0-0 3-1
Dayton 0-0 3-1
La Salle 0-0 2-1
St. Bonaventure 0-0 2-1
Virginia Commonwealth 0-0 3-2
Butler 0-0 3-2
Saint Louis 0-0 2-2
Massachusetts 0-0 2-2
Duquesne 0-0 2-3
George Washington 0-0 1-2
Fordham 0-0 1-4
Rhode Island 0-0 0-5

Overall Non-Con Record: 39-28

*Caps denote home team

4 games for the A-10 on Friday. Xavier takes on Drexel after a disappointing loss to Pacific in the 2nd round of the DirecTV Classic in Anaheim at 6 pm on ESPNU. VCU coming off a huge win over #17 Memphis will look for a 2nd ranked victory in 2 days as they take on #5 Duke in the semifinals of the Battle 4 Atlantis tournament at 7 pm on NBC Sports Network. Rhode Island is a 2.5 point underdog as they play host to 4-1 Loyola-Maryland at 7 pm as part of the Hall of Fame Tipoff. Finally Charlotte hopes to make it 5-0 as they take on Oral Roberts in the Great Alaska Shootout Semifinal at 11 pm on CBS Sports Network.

X will beat Drexel.

They are clearly a much different team with the graduation of Samme Givens last year. They have no real low post presence anymore. On top of that losing their most potent outside threat in Chris Fouch handicaps them further.

This is not the same Drexel team as last year. Xavier should romp.
